Node.js Nodejs:UnsupportedMediaTypeError:unsupported content encoding“;“zlib”;

Node.js Nodejs:UnsupportedMediaTypeError:unsupported content encoding“;“zlib”;,node.js,zlib,Node.js,Zlib,当我上传.gzip文件时,它在nodejs控制台日志中给了我这个错误。 错误: 我的文件上传Api: http://192.168.0.105:4000/api/mqtt_collector/uploadFile API代码: var upload = multer({ storage: multer.diskStorage({ destination: './Media/Client_Invoice', filename: function (req, file, cb) {

当我上传.gzip文件时,它在nodejs控制台日志中给了我这个错误。 错误:

我的文件上传Api:

http://192.168.0.105:4000/api/mqtt_collector/uploadFile
API代码:

var upload = multer({
storage: multer.diskStorage({
    destination: './Media/Client_Invoice',
    filename: function (req, file, cb) {
        cb(null, file.originalname);
    }
   });
});
module.exports.uploadFile = upload.single('NETWORK_FILE'), function (req, res, next) {
    console.log('Uploade Successful');
}
我们正在使用mqtt插件开发路由器远程系统。当路由器在此api上发送文件时。我得到这个错误


它在邮递员中运行良好,但当路由器发送此文件时,它会给出错误。

错误会告诉您出了什么问题。使用Windows平台的平台不支持任何内容类型“zlib”。这是导致此错误的原因吗?如果您不完全指定问题,我们将无法帮助您。给出客户机代码,服务器代码,告诉我们上传文件的方式。错误告诉我们出了什么问题。使用Windows平台的平台不支持任何内容类型“zlib”。这是导致此错误的原因吗?如果您不完全指定问题,我们将无法帮助您。给出客户端代码,服务器代码,告诉我们你上传文件的方式
var upload = multer({
storage: multer.diskStorage({
    destination: './Media/Client_Invoice',
    filename: function (req, file, cb) {
        cb(null, file.originalname);
    }
   });
});
module.exports.uploadFile = upload.single('NETWORK_FILE'), function (req, res, next) {
    console.log('Uploade Successful');
}